Aston Rupee opens TAB Melbourne Cup favourite


Brilliant youngster Aston Rupee has opened the pre-nominations favourite for the 2021 TAB Melbourne Cup.

In a market dominated by the sport’s best young pups, Aston Rupee is rated a $14 chance for the Cup following a stunning start to his career that has netted five wins from seven starts, including a stunning romp in near track record time at his last start at the Meadows. Widely regarded one of the premier sprinting prospects in the country, Aston Rupee certainly has the pedigree to claim the world’s greatest greyhound race. His dam, Aston Miley, made the 2017 TAB Melbourne Cup final which was won by Aston Dee Bee, with all three greyhounds being owned by Ray Borda.

Seven greyhounds share the second line of betting including TAB Australian Cup runner up Fernando Bluey, group 1 Silver Chief winner Lakeview Walter and boom pup Silver Lake. Also at the $17 quote are Lakeview Cruiser, Mr America, Shima Classic and Immunity.

On the third line at $21 is a triumvirate of interstate stars including Flying Ricciardo, Jungle Deuce and Sunset Spitfire, each looking to buck a trend that has seen Victorian trained greyhounds win 19 of the last 20 Cups.

The 2021 TAB Melbourne Cup, the world’s greatest greyhound race, will be run on Friday 26 November.
